随着加密货币市场的快速发展,交易所的选择变得愈加重要。Tokok交易所作为一家新兴的数字资产平台,因其独特的优...
区块链这一概念最早可以追溯到2008年,当时一位名为中本聪(Satoshi Nakamoto)的人以化名发布了一篇名为《比特币:一种点对点的电子现金系统》的论文。在这篇论文中,中本聪提出了一种全新的交易记录方式,这就是区块链技术。区块链的核心思想在于去中心化、透明性和安全性,为解决数字货币交易中的信任问题提供了技术支撑。
自2009年比特币首次问世以来,区块链技术得到了迅速的发展和广泛的应用。从最初的数字货币逐渐扩展到智能合约、供应链管理、身份验证等各个领域。根据不同的应用场景,区块链有公有链、私有链和联盟链等不同类型。每种类型的区块链都以其独特的技术架构和共识机制,为解决不同的问题提供了可能的方案。
区块链是一种以去中心化为核心的分布式账本技术,它通过一系列的加密协议确保数据的安全性和可靠性。区块链的结构由多个“区块”组成,每个区块中包含了若干条交易信息,并通过加密算法与前一个区块相连,从而形成一条链条。每当有新的交易发生,网络中的每一个节点都会同步更新数据,确保账本的透明性和一致性。这种机制有效防止了数据篡改与伪造的风险。
2009年,比特币的诞生标志着区块链技术的首次应用。随着2009年到2013年间比特币的不断发展,更多的项目开始探索以区块链为基础的新应用。2014年,以太坊(Ethereum)的出现进一步推动了区块链技术的应用扩展,智能合约的概念被引入并得到了广泛认可。至2017年,各类ICO(首次代币发行)项目如雨后春笋般涌现,推动了区块链技术的急速扩展。在经历了泡沫与洗牌之后,2020年之后,区块链技术开始逐渐走向成熟,应用也逐渐向实体经济融合。
如今,区块链技术已经在诸多行业得到了应用,包括金融、物流、医疗、物联网、版权保护等。各行业都在探索如何利用区块链的特性来提高效率、降低成本和增强安全性。在金融领域,区块链被用来进行跨境支付以及资产证券化。在物流行业中,通过区块链可以实现全流程的可追溯,保证货物的真实性与安全性。在医疗健康领域,区块链有助于患者数据的安全存储与共享。
区块链技术的主要优势在于去中心化的特性,这使得参与者之间不再需要信任中介机构,从而降低了交易成本和时间。此外,区块链的数据透明性和不可篡改性也为数据的真实性和可靠性提供了保障。然而,区块链技术在其发展过程中也面临着一些挑战,比如技术的复杂性、可扩展性的问题以及合规性与监管的挑战。
随着技术的不断进步,区块链的发展前景依然广阔。未来,区块链技术可能会与人工智能、大数据等新兴技术相结合,实现更高效的数据处理与分析。同时,跨链技术等新兴领域的探索也将推动区块链生态的进一步完善。尽管面临着许多挑战,但区块链的潜力仍然值得期待。
区块链和传统数据库的区别在于数据存储的方式和管理机制。区块链是一种去中心化的分布式账本,数据由多个参与方共同维护,确保数据的透明性和一致性。而传统数据库通常由中心化的服务提供商管理,数据的更新与维护由少数人或公司控制。此外,区块链的数据不可篡改,能够有效防止数据的伪造和修改,而传统数据库则相对容易受到攻击和篡改。
区块链技术在隐私保护方面既有优势也有挑战。在区块链上,所有交易数据都是公开透明的,虽然这能确保数据的真实性,但也可能导致隐私信息的泄露。因此,目前许多区块链项目开始探索隐私保护技术。例如,零知识证明等技术使得用户可以在不透露具体数据内容的情况下证明自身信息的真实性。要实现良好的隐私保护,必须在透明性和隐私之间找到平衡。
区块链的安全风险主要包括51%攻击、智能合约漏洞和社会工程攻击等。51%攻击是指一方控制了网络过半的算力,从而可以对交易进行逆转,造成系统的不稳定。智能合约常常因为编程错误导致资金损失,而社会工程攻击则依赖于人们的心理和习惯,如钓鱼攻击等。尽管区块链本身具有高安全性,但仍需重视这些潜在风险,并采取相应的防范措施。
区块链技术通过全程记录物品的生产、运输和交付信息,实现了供应链的透明化。这些信息被加密并存储在区块链上,所有参与方都可以访问,确保每个环节都是可追溯的。这种透明性有助于提高消费者对产品的信任,减少假冒伪劣产品的流通。同时,企业也能够通过实时追踪货物状态,供应链管理,提高运营效率。
评估区块链项目的前景与可行性时,需要考虑多个因素,包括团队背景、技术的创新性、市场需求、竞争环境、合规性等。首先,团队的专业性和经验至关重要,其次,技术的独特性和解决方案的可行性需要经过充分论证。此外,市场上是否存在针对该项目的真实需求,以及是否能够有效应对竞争对手的挑战,也是评估的重要指标。最后,合规性问题也是不可忽视的,确保项目符合法律法规才能保障其长期发展。
通过以上问题的探讨,可以更深入地理解区块链技术的多面性与潜力。随着技术的不断演进,区块链将在人类社会的各个角落发挥越来越重要的作用。